- 博客(25)
- 资源 (14)
- 收藏
- 关注
原创 lodrunner中标准偏差值std总结
Loadrunner结果分析的std总结:STD是标准偏差值(StandardDeviation),在LoadRunner中,STD越小,说明系统测试时的原始数据分布比较集中,基本接近平均值。所以这个值很小时,一定程度上可以表明系统更加稳定(没有偏差std=0)。计算方式如下:1、2、也可把利用excel 中的stdevp函数直接计算得出
2020-12-16 10:17:25
2233
转载 httpwatch使用
二 httpWatch概述:HttpWatch强大的网页数据分析工具.集成在Internet Explorer工具栏.包括网页摘要.Cookies管理.缓存管理.消息头发送/接受.字符查询.POST 数据和目录管理功能.报告输出 HttpWatch 是一款能够收集并显示页页深层信息的软件。它不用代理服务器或一些复杂的网络监控工具,就能够在显示网页同时显示网页请求和回应的日志信息。甚至可以显示浏...
2019-02-12 14:28:04
1475
转载 tcp三次握手过程
TCP协议三次握手过程分析 TCP(Transmission Control Protlcol)传输控制协议:是指建立一个TCP连接时,需要客户端和服务器总共发送3个包。TCP是主机对主机层的传输控制协议,提供可靠的连接服务,采用三次握手确认建立一个连接:位码即TCP标志位,有6种标示:SYN(synchronous建立联机)ACK(acknowledgement确认)...
2019-02-12 14:27:32
347
转载 Oracle监控方法及监控指标
Oracle监控方法及监控指标一) 监听前提要实现对oracle的监控,首先要保证运行controler的机器能够连接上oracle数据库,所以需要安装oracle客户端。 首先需要配置监听的oracle数据库服务。下面是三种方法1.1方法一1、安装一个完整的oralce(包括客户端和服务端),在界面易于操作操作步骤如下1.1)、安装一个oracle过程中会有一个监...
2019-02-12 14:26:32
8842
原创 loadrunner超时设置
web_set_timeout("CONNECT", "360"); 建立连接的超时设置 web_set_timeout("RECEIVE", "360"); 接收服务器返回数据的超时设置 web_set_timeout("STEP", "360"); 每一步的超时设置
2014-02-28 16:19:38
2038
1
原创 memset sprintf解析
1、loadrunner需要申请一块内存存放数据做法:void *memset(void *s, char ch, unsigned n); 将s所指向的某一块内存中的每个字节的内容全部设置为ch指定的ASCII值, 块的大小由第三个参数指定,这个函数通常为新申请的内存做初始化工作 如 char s[100]; memset(s,0,sizeof(s)); 即为s指定一块
2014-02-28 15:44:01
815
原创 在安卓模拟器上安装应用程序
在安卓模拟器上安装应用程序JocBuick.apk1、将其放到SDK目录下的platform-tools文件夹下2、运行cmd 进入sdk的安装目录 E:\chenml\android\android-sdk-windows\platform-tools3、输入 adb install JocBuick.apk 如果显示success 表示成功
2013-09-11 11:52:40
760
原创 loadrunner录制安卓系统上的应用程序(以待测应用程序的传输协议为http为例)
1、安装安卓模拟器;2、在安卓模拟器上安装好待测应用程序;3、loadrunner配置Start Recording 界面:Program to tecord 选择SDK的emulator.exe目录;Program arguments 参数输入 -avd 模拟器名称;Port Mapping 中 Capture level 选择Socket level and Win
2013-09-06 16:18:26
1144
原创 loadrunner之使用flex脚本关联
案例:前面flex开发的网站、用户登陆系统的用户编号和id关联1、 找到要关联的文本,进入tree目录2、 将登陆返回的编号和用户ID保存为一个参数3、 在弹出的AMF函数属性的Responseparameter文本框中写入参数名login:单击“确定”后,该请求的返回值将会保存在login参数中,关联完成(但由于login保存了所以的返回数据,所以还要
2013-05-20 15:09:06
1326
转载 Tomcat访问日志详细配置
[转载]Tomcat访问日志详细配置在server.xml里的标签下加上directory="logs" prefix="localhost_access_log." suffix=".txt"pattern="common" resolveHosts="false"/>就可以了,下面咱们逐一分析各个参数。className 官方
2012-12-26 10:04:05
481
转载 怎样启用IIS的Gizp压缩功能
导读:Gzip开启以后会将输出到用户浏览器的数据进行压缩的处理,这样就会减小通过网络传输的数据量,提高浏览的速度。 步骤/方法首先,如果你需要压缩静态文件(HTML),需要在硬盘上建一个目录,...Gzip开启以后会将输出到用户浏览器的数据进行压缩的处理,这样就会减小通过网络传输的数据量,提高浏览的速度。步骤/方法首先,如果你需要压缩静态文件(HTML),需要在硬盘上建一个目录,并给它
2012-12-24 14:10:03
552
原创 程序无法并发解决
问题出现:脚本可以单独运行,但是加载场景时,大多数用户失败,经排查是因为该action默认配制scope=“Singleton”(表示不允许并发),修改后的配制如下:参考:http://blog.youkuaiyun.com/chenjian198819/article/details/6663185
2012-12-19 17:57:47
602
原创 web_custom_request
问题:录制资源上传脚本时,使用脚本模式为URL-based script下的“Create concurrent groups for resources after their soure HTML page”上传部分脚本如下:用这种模式录制出来的脚本关联后是没有错误的,即在网页上也显示了该文档,但手动去打开或者下载时失败,显示文档不存在。分析:web_submit_da
2012-12-13 16:54:33
903
原创 loadrunner关联
使用关联函数(web_reg_sava_param_ex)常出现的错误一般出现错误:NO match found for the requested parameter “WCSParam2”,check whether the requested bounderaries exist in the response data.Also,if the data you want to save
2012-12-13 14:27:51
1241
原创 socket脚本错误总结
lrs_set_recv_timeout:发出请求后等待返回数据的时间lrs_set_recv_timeout2:接收返回数据的时间lrs_set_receive_option:停止接收数据1、Mismatch(不匹配) EndMarker(结束符)默认情况下是Mismatch起作用,Mismatch的默认值为MISMATCH_SIZE,也就是当buffer大小不同时停止接收,然后再重
2012-12-13 11:49:29
1947
转载 瓶颈
(一)I/O瓶颈:除非操作系统能够,并且内存足够大,把你的db放到物理内存里,否则,I/O我们永远回避不过去。使用perfmon的话,可以监视· PhysicalDisk Object: Avg. Disk Queue Length,如果经常性的大于2*磁盘个数,磁盘有性能问题。· Avg. Disk Sec/Read,如果· Avg. Disk Sec/Write
2012-12-13 11:40:39
527
原创 网络传输速度计算
8bit(位)=1Byte(字节)1024Byte =1KB1024KB=1M1024MB=1GB1B=8b 1B/s=8b/s(或1Bps=8bps) 1KB=1024B 1KB/s=1024B/s 1MB=1024KB 1MB/s=1024KB/s 计算5M的传输速度(kByte/s)5M=5*1024kbit=5120Kbit5120K
2012-12-13 11:34:34
2779
转载 性能测试之并发压力
出自:http://www.cnblogs.com/pohome/articles/2073283.html原文如下:上周跟一朋友阐述性能中并发的概念,叽里咕噜一大通,完了兴致勃勃地让她总结一下,她说了一句:感觉你研究的东西太初级,并发这种概念,太简单,没什么好说的。我听了差点没晕倒,估计她也晕了,真是失败。 并发真的这么简单?性能真的如我们所理解的那样? 也许并不像我们想
2012-11-12 14:52:55
872
转载 oracle数据库性能问题定位方法
以unix下的oracle为例。1、察看session当前执行的SQL语句 使用top命令查看oracle服务进程的cpu占用情况,通常情况下单个进程占用cpu不应超过5%,如果超过10%,则可认为数据库的检索策略有问题。如果发生了这种情况,可能是该oracle服务进程代表的session当前执行的SQL语句耗费了大量的时间。记下该oracle服务进程的进程号PID,如“340356”
2012-08-02 14:05:50
1229
原创 loadrunner监控linux服务器资源
1、loadrunner监控linux系统:(linux系统必须安装了rstatd服务,如果没有就按下面的步骤安装)service rstatd status 1)下装rstatd包(http://sourceforge.net/projects/rstatd;)2)安装:a、解压 tar -zxvf rpc.rstatd-4.0.1.tar.gzcd rpc.rstatd
2012-08-02 13:57:38
638
原创 浏览器缓存
缓存:为了提高访问网页的速度,浏览器会采用累积加速的方法,将你曾经访问的网页内容(包括图片以及cookie文件等)存放在电脑里,这个存放空间,我们就称它的浏览器缓存,以后我们每次访问网站时,浏览器会首先搜索这个目录,如果其中已经有访问过的内容,那浏览器就不必从网上下载,而直接从缓存中调出来,从而提高了访问网站的速度。如何生存缓存:缓存协商:缓存内容在本地,内容由web服务器生成,因此要
2012-08-01 15:36:06
744
转载 性能计数器说明
性能计数器说明CPU:1.System:%Total Processor Time 平均CPU利用率(还可以正对某个程序如SQLserver Process%Processor Time)2.System:%Processor Queue Length 等待处理器处理的线程数(正常范围为cpu数的1~3倍)3.Processor: %User Time 非内核级
2012-07-11 17:26:01
514
转载 loadrunner录制脚本时协议选择
下文为从别的网上保存过来的文档,当学习资料 LoadRunner属于应用在客户端的测试工具,在客户端模拟大量并发用户去访问服务器,从而达到给服务器施加压力的目的。所以说LoadRunner模拟的就是客户端,其脚本代表的是客户端用户所进行的业务操作,即只要脚本能表示用户的业务操作就可以。 具体到脚本应该选择什么协议,说直观点,就是选择脚本中选择哪些系统头文件的问题。试想一下,如果
2012-06-04 14:39:04
1079
原创 用nmon监控linux
nmon监控linux资源查看linux版本:cat /etc/issue cat /proc/versionuname -a根据linux的版本信息下载对应的nmon版本http://www.ibm.com/developerworks/wikis/display/Wikiptype/nmon nmon for linuxhttp://nmon.sourcef
2012-05-31 17:50:02
942
转载 重装loadrunner
1、完全卸载loadrunner首先去控制面卸装程序; 重启电脑后把与loadrunner相关的安装目录,快捷键都删除(主要是c盘的安装目录和“开始”菜单中的程序);清空注册表(如果只装了HP的loadrunner可以把mercury的整个目录删了,如果安装了mercury的其他软件就只把loadrunner的注册信息删除) 2、安装时关闭杀毒软件 3、破解:如果无法安
2012-05-31 17:41:27
712
网络传输速度测试
2012-12-13
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人